The gif in the README.md is from when I very first got the proof of concept working in the RFC. It's very basic. I think a better gif could both help explain how to use this and demonstrate what's possible. Some ideas.

  • Show the whole process (including showing the test card and then starting the virtual camera)
  • Make a cooler demo (what is the neatest use case for this plugin we can think of)
  • (Maybe) show the virtual camera running in several apps

We want to keep the gif a reasonable size so we probably want to keep it to 10s.

Both great ideas! Maybe a screenshare where you are chroma keyed in the bottom corner (like Twitch streamers usually do)?

I dont know if we can demonstrate this with a gif because of lower framerates, but one of the big benefits of this (and one of the reasons I originally made it) is it allows you to stream full-framerate video into video conferences. In my experience screen sharing directly from VC software has a terrible <=1 fps streaming experience.
